Regional Innovation Valleys, 151 Regions* have been selected to receive a RIVs label and committed to: 🏄♂️ Strengthen their Research & Innovation (R&I) ecosystem 🏄♀️ Enhance the coordination and directionality of their R&I policy and investment towards key EU priorities 🏄♂️ Engage in R&I collaboration between more and less advanced regions with complementary smart specialisations (S3). The Regional Innovation Valleys (RIVs) initiative is one of 25 actions of the New European Innovation Agenda (NEIA). It aims to harness the full innovation potential across Europe, connecting less and more innovative regions and addressing social challenges through cutting edge technology. Involved regions identify their competitive advantages to bridge innovation divide, using their complementary strengths for an improved Research & Innovation (R&I) ecosystems Towards #ERAHubs

💯 The verdict is in. And the Netherlands ranks among Europe's top 5 innovators according to the recently released European Innovation Scoreboard (EIS). 👀 What criteria were the EIS looking at? The EIS report groups countries as Innovation Leaders or Strong Innovators based on EU averages. Since 2017, most EU nations have improved their innovation performance with some fluctuations and things to improve upon. 🦾 What were the Netherlands strongest areas? The three main areas were a strong education system, top research institutions, and a digitally proficient population. While the European public opinion suddenly woke up on topics like deep tech funding and support for disruptive innovation, the European Innovation Council (#EUeic) reached already the middle of its life cycle (2021-2027). Since there is a lot of discussion and (sometimes unjustified) opinions on it, I believe that it is always better to take a look on actual data and facts, before drawing conclusions. What a better moment than a "mid term" reflection? Here just the top 3 quick findings I got while playing around with some numbers: - the EIC crossed its midlife by delivering 5 Billions € to more than 1000 Projects run by disruptive innovators all over EU (from universities to start-ups and scale-ups) - every 14th successful project is lead by or as an Austrian participant onboard - during the last 3.5 years, I could support Austrian disruptive innovators to bring >100 M€ to the Austrian innovation ecosystem.
